WebNov 2, 2024 · However, photons don’t have rest mass. This rewrites the equation as: E^2=p^2c^2 E 2 = p2c2. Or, more simply: p=\frac {E} {c} p = cE. This shows that higher-energy photons have more momentum, as you would expect. Light Is Affected by Gravity. Gravity alters the course of light in the same way it alters the course of ordinary matter. WebFeb 1, 2024 · However, two-photon microscopy offers several advantages; one, it provides a better signal to noise ratio in deep or thick specimens. Second, confocal microscopy uses aperture to reject out-of-focus light, while a two-photon microscope only excites fluorophores in the right plane. This reduces unnecessary bleaching of fluorophores. WebPhoton, also known as light quantum, is a minute energy packet of electromagnetic radiation. The idea of photon arose in 1905 from Albert Einstein’s description of the photoelectric effect, in which he suggested the presence of discrete energy packets during the transmission of light. Photons are massless, so they always move at the speed of light in vacuum, 299792458 m/s (or about 186,282 mi/s). To enable Photon acceleration, select the Use Photon Acceleration checkbox when you create the cluster. If you create the cluster using the clusters API, set runtime_engine to PHOTON.
